The Outlines

alternative indie

The Outlines are a four-piece band based in Leeds who have played the local live circuit for the past year. Forming in 2001 the line up consists of Matt Worrall, 25 (vocals/bass), Keith Williams, 25 (rhythm guitar/vocals), Ian Sugden, 23 (lead guitar) and Jonnie Borsay, 24 (drums). Citing inspiration as "any thing that isn't shit" their influences span the last forty years ranging from early Bowie to The Smiths.
